The cabriolet Ford Mustang 1987 - 1993 year modification 2.3 MT (106 hp)

Engine

Engine type petrol
Engine capacity, cm³ 2301
Boost type No
Maximum power, hp/kW at rpm 106 / 78 at 4600
Maximum torque, N*m at rpm 183 at 2600
Cylinder arrangement in-line
Number of cylinders 4
Number of valves per cylinder 2
Engine power supply system distributed injection
Compression ratio 9.5
Cylinder diameter and piston stroke, mm 96.04 × 79.4

General information

Brand country USA
Number of doors 2

Performance indicators

Fuel consumption, l city / highway / combined 14 / 9 / —
Fuel type Super (95)
Maximum speed, km/h 165

Sizes in mm

Length 4560
Width 1735
Height 1320
Wheelbase 2555
Ground clearance 115
Front track width 1444
Rear track width 1450
Wheel size 195 / 75 / R14

Suspension and brakes

Type of front suspension independent, spring
Type of rear suspension independent, spring
Front brakes disc
Rear brakes disc

Transmission

Transmission mechanical
Number of gears 5
Drive type rear

Volume and weight

Fuel tank capacity, l 58
Curb weight, kg 1340
Trunk volume min/max, l 180

Ford Mustang 2.3 MT (106 hp): A Classic American Icon

The Ford Mustang is a legendary name in the automotive world, and the 2.3 MT (106 hp) cabriolet model produced between 1987 and 1993 is no exception. This car embodies the spirit of American muscle with its sleek design, rear-wheel drive, and open-top driving experience. While it may not be the most powerful Mustang ever made, it offers a unique blend of style, practicality, and driving pleasure that appeals to enthusiasts and casual drivers alike.

Performance and Engine Specifications

Under the hood, the Ford Mustang 2.3 MT features a 2.3-liter inline-4 petrol engine, delivering 106 horsepower at 4600 rpm and 183 Nm of torque at 2600 rpm. While these figures may seem modest by today's standards, they provide a balanced driving experience, especially when paired with the 5-speed manual transmission. The rear-wheel-drive setup ensures a dynamic and engaging ride, making it a joy to drive on winding roads. The car's maximum speed of 165 km/h is respectable for its class, and the fuel consumption of 14 liters per 100 km in the city and 9 liters on the highway is reasonable for a vehicle of its era.

Design and Dimensions

The Mustang's cabriolet body type is a standout feature, offering the freedom of open-air driving. Its dimensions—4560 mm in length, 1735 mm in width, and 1320 mm in height—give it a compact yet muscular appearance. The 2555 mm wheelbase and 115 mm ground clearance contribute to its stable handling, while the 195/75 R14 wheels provide a comfortable ride. The car's curb weight of 1340 kg ensures agility, and the 180-liter trunk offers decent storage space for a weekend getaway.

Suspension and Braking

The Ford Mustang 2.3 MT is equipped with an independent spring suspension system on both the front and rear, ensuring a smooth and controlled ride. Disc brakes on all four wheels provide reliable stopping power, enhancing safety and confidence behind the wheel. These features make the Mustang not only a fun car to drive but also a safe one, even by modern standards.
